Best 2017 Toyota Corolla Oil Type: [Guide]

The specific lubricant recommended for the 2017 Toyota Corolla is a synthetic oil with a viscosity grade of SAE 0W-20. Using the correct engine lubrication is vital for maintaining optimal performance and ensuring longevity of the engine. Adhering to the manufacturer’s recommendation ensures proper lubrication across a range of operating temperatures.

Employing the appropriate grade of engine oil in a vehicle such as the 2017 Corolla provides numerous benefits, including reduced engine wear, improved fuel efficiency, and enhanced cold-start performance. Historically, automotive manufacturers have refined oil specifications to meet the evolving demands of modern engine technology, focusing on factors like reduced friction and improved thermal stability. Using the correct oil contributes to preserving the engine’s internal components and minimizing the risk of damage.

7+ Tips: Mastering Snow Mode on Your Toyota Highlander

The operational setting available on the specified sport utility vehicle adjusts several electronic controls to enhance traction and stability in slippery conditions. Specifically, it modifies throttle response, transmission shift patterns, and potentially the all-wheel-drive system (if equipped) to minimize wheel spin and improve control on surfaces with reduced friction, such as those covered in ice or loose snow. For example, when activated, the system may initiate smoother acceleration from a standstill and shift to higher gears at lower engine speeds.

This feature is important for drivers who frequently encounter challenging winter driving conditions. Its benefits include increased driver confidence, a reduced risk of skidding or losing control, and improved overall safety on slick roads. Historically, such systems evolved from basic traction control into more sophisticated integrated control strategies designed to optimize vehicle performance across a broader range of adverse conditions. Its presence reflects an automaker’s commitment to driver safety and vehicle adaptability.
